AFGHANISTAN - ECONOMIC OVERVIEW
Afghanistan is gradually recovering from decades of conflict. Before 2014, the economy had sustained nearly a decade of strong growth, largely because of international assistance. Since 2014, however, the economy has slowed, in large part because of the withdrawal of nearly 100,000 foreign troops that had artificially inflated the country’s economic growth. Despite improvements in life expectancy, incomes, and literacy since 2001, Afghanistan is extremely poor, landlocked, and highly dependent on foreign aid. Much of the population continues to suffer from shortages of housing, clean water, electricity, medical care, and jobs. Corruption, insecurity, weak governance, lack of infrastructure, and the Afghan Government's difficulty in extending rule of law to all parts of the country pose challenges to future economic growth. Afghanistan's living standards are among the lowest in the world.
The international community remains committed to Afghanistan's development, pledging over $83 billion at ten donors' conferences between 2003 and 2016. In October 2016, the donors at the Brussels conference pledged an additional $3.8 billion in development aid annually from 2017 to 2020. Despite this help, the Government of Afghanistan will need to overcome a number of challenges, including low revenue collection, anemic job creation, high levels of corruption, weak government capacity, and poor public infrastructure.
In 2017 Afghanistan's growth rate was only marginally above that of the 2014-2016 average. The drawdown of international security forces that started in 2012 has negatively affected economic growth, as a substantial portion of commerce, especially in the services sector, has catered to the ongoing international troop presence in the country. Afghan President Ashraf GHANI Ahmadzai is dedicated to instituting economic reforms to include improving revenue collection and fighting corruption. However, the reforms will take time to implement and Afghanistan will remain dependent on international donor support over the next several years.

Nabi Zada Group
of Companies is Non-Governmental and Non-political Organization which has
been working along with, Nabi Zada Wardak Construction, Nabi Zada Ltd, High
Speed Technologies and Nabi Zada since their establishment from 2002 which
the Organizations are working in fields of Construction, Logistics and
Technologies and since the Organization expanded widely. So (Nabi Zada
Group of Companies) wanted to function on three separate fields ,therefore, the
Company started functioning on its own in three fields during 2005 and the
Company possesses legal authority and permit or the company is licensed under
Ministry of Commerce with the business license(D-38-56)(14597)(D30908) which
provides services to Governmental, Local and National and International
Organizations with any location across the World. Consequently, the Company
aims to facilitate, Transportation Services, Logistics & Equipment
Supply, and Constructions throughout Afghanistan. |
